## Configuration

Hey support folks — Bucketeer (our A/B assignment service) reads everything from `.env`, so no code changes needed for most tweaks. `BUCKETEER_STICKY_TTL` controls how long a user stays in their assigned variant, and `BUCKETEER_SALT_ROTATION` should stay at `weekly` unless the Velma team says otherwise. Most tickets you'll see are just a missing signing credential. To fix those, add the following line to the service's `.env` file:

vault entry, kahof-fajof: LEDGER_TOKEN20=252fb2f2c70cd73a28be

## Step 4: Stabilize DNS Resolution

If Lanternmesh deploys intermittently fail with `EAI_AGAIN`, the pod is racing the resolver sidecar. First set `LANTERN_DNS_RETRIES=5` and `LANTERN_RESOLVE_TIMEOUT_MS=2000` in the environment file — this alone fixes most cases the support team sees. If failures persist, the deploy must route lookups through the Corvid internal resolver, which requires authentication. Verify the retry values are saved, then add the resolver's access token on the next line of the `.env` file:

env line for kawif-fadug: RELAY_SECRET20=06912eabac08d98736ad

**Action Item: Enable log sampling on GateHound**

GateHound emits per-request debug lines, which flooded the aggregator during the outage. Add head-based sampling before the next deploy. Keep error-level logs unsampled. Verify the drop rate in staging for at least one hour before promoting. Ship behind a flag so we can revert fast. Apply the sampling constants shown below.

limits module of bahap-yaweg:
BUDGETS = {
    "praion": 741,
    "istax": 629,
    "holdor": 926,
    "ulaion": 219,
    "gorwyn": 412,
}

## Authentication

The Quillback resolver patch eliminates the N+1 pattern by batching nested field lookups through the internal Loomcache service. If you are on call and need to replay a slow query trace, you must authenticate to Loomcache directly; the batching layer will reject anonymous requests with a 401 rather than falling back to per-row fetches. Always confirm you are targeting the incident-replay environment, not production, before submitting traces. The replay environment accepts the key shown immediately below.

API key for bageg-kajef: vxb2-ss